Chelsea’s Title Hopes Fizzle: neville Slams “Weak” Blues After Shocking Defeat
London,UK – The dream of a Premier League title,or even a secure spot in the coveted top four,took a significant hit for Chelsea this week. Following a perplexing 3-1 defeat to Leeds United,the Stamford Bridge faithful are left questioning the team’s mettle,adn none more so than Manchester United legend Gary Neville.
While Chelsea may have enjoyed the lion’s share of possession, the scoreline and the underlying statistics painted a starkly diffrent picture. The expected goals (xG) metric, a key indicator of scoring chances, heavily favored Leeds with a staggering 2.78 xG compared to Chelsea’s meager 0.96. This disparity wasn’t just a statistical anomaly; it was a reflection of a disjointed performance that left even the most optimistic fans disheartened.
The defensive frailties were glaring.slovenia’s Jaka Bijol was left unmarked for Leeds’ opener, a lapse in concentration that set the tone for the evening. A moment of brilliance from Tanaka, curling a shot into the post for Leeds’ second, only amplified Chelsea’s struggles. The third goal, a result of a calamitous defensive error from Tosin Adarabioyo during a pass, was the final nail in the coffin, underscoring a truly dismal performance for manager enzo Maresca’s squad.
This outing was a far cry from Chelsea’s previous impressive 1-1 draw against Arsenal, a result achieved even without the suspended Moises Caicedo. Yesterday’s display, however, was a different beast entirely, drawing sharp criticism from sky Sports pundit and Manchester United icon Gary Neville.
Neville didn’t pull any punches, dissecting Chelsea’s shortcomings with brutal honesty.
“I don’t think they can win the title.Honestly, they don’t have a chance. Chelsea have big weaknesses when you look at them through the eyes of a team that wants to win the title. They can get into the top four or five without problems, but when it comes to fighting for the league title, they are weak in goal, in midfield and in attack. Their strikers, stoppers and goalkeepers are not at the level you need to win the title.”
Neville’s assessment highlights a critical concern for Chelsea: the perceived lack of elite-level talent in key positions. He elaborated on this point,drawing a parallel to the standards required for championship contention.
“Chelsea have a well-built team, they have a huge amount of talent, but the stoppers were weak in everything today.The goalkeeper (Robert Sánchez) is not good enough to be the goalkeeper of the championship season, and in attack Delap and Guiu are good players, but not at a level that can bring Chelsea the title.”
currently sitting in fourth place with 24 points, Chelsea’s position is precarious. Manchester United could potentially leapfrog them with a win today. However, based on the performance at Elland Road, the Blues did not project the image of a team poised for a top-four charge, let alone a title challenge.
